Hi Malika,

I received the same email today. The link is coded by using link-shortening websites, which completely hides the domain. And the sender's email is not from a company's domain. He isn't registered at Proz, on top of that.

It did look very suspicious. I think it's just to get us to click that link.

Whilst these platforms take a commission, the client pays the platform upfront and holds the money in escrow. When the assignment is delivered, the platform forwards the funds less commission to the service provider. Registering and maintaining an account on online work marketplaces requires a bit (lot) of effort, but I would judge that a client who is willing to pay up front is willing to pay.

Unless, of course, the platform itself is sending out such emails to encourage people to register with them...
